Dakota State University is seeking a temporary, part-time Digital Accessibility Specialist to support campus-wide accessibility initiatives. This position plays an important role in helping ensure that digital content is accessible to all users while supporting faculty, staff, and students in creating inclusive learning and working environments.

Key Responsibilities

  • Assist with training and support on digital accessibility tools, techniques, and best practices.
  • Review and remediate digital documents, including Word, PowerPoint, PDF, and other electronic materials, to ensure compliance with accessibility standards.
  • Help faculty and staff create and format accessible course materials, communications, and resources.
  • Conduct accessibility evaluations using approved tools such as Microsoft Accessibility Checker and other accessibility testing resources.
  • Support the creation of accessible multimedia content by assisting with captioning, transcripts, and other accommodations.
  • Manage and track accessibility requests through a digital ticketing system, ensuring timely follow-up and completion.
  • Provide excellent customer service while supporting accessibility-related projects and initiatives.

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

  • Experience supporting digital accessibility initiatives in educational, professional, or other complex digital environments.
  • Working knowledge of digital accessibility standards and guidelines, including WCAG 2.1 Level AA guidelines.
  • Ability to explain accessibility concepts to individuals with varying levels of technical expertise.
  • Experience reviewing and remediating digital content for accessibility, including documents, presentations, PDFs, multimedia, and web-based content.
  • Proficiency with Adobe Acrobat Pro or similar PDF editing tools for accessibility tagging and remediation.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ications, including Word, PowerPoint, and Excel, with the ability to create and edit accessible documents.
  • Strong communication and customer service skills.
  • Strong organizational skills and the ability to manage multiple projects, priorities, and deadlines.
  • Ability to work independently while also collaborating effectively with faculty, staff, and technical stakeholders.
  • Experience using accessibility evaluation tools, such as screen readers, automated testing tools, accessibility checkers, and captioning platforms.
